Tracie Bennett

Theatre includes: Mame (Hope Mill); Follies (National) ; Ruthless The Musical (Arts ); Mrs Henderson Presents (Noel Coward); The Hypochondriac (Theatre Royal Bath; End of the Rainbow (West End/Tour/Broadway — winning the Drama Desk Award, Outer Critics Circle Award, and BroadwayWorld Award L.A., nominated for a Tony and Olivier Award); La Cage aux Folles (WhatsOnStage Award); Hairspray (Olivier Award and WhatsOnStage Award); Les Misérables; High Society (Olivier Award nomination); Cash on Delivery; She Loves Me (Olivier Award); Breezeblock Park; Amid the Standing Corn; Carousel (Manchester Evening News Drama Award); A Midsummer Night’s Dream; The Merchant of Venice; Much Ado About Nothing; Working Class Hero; and Educating Rita.

Television includes: The Bay; Casualty; Scott & Bailey; Burn It; New Tricks; Vincent; and The Royal.

Films include: Shirley Valentine; Deep Red Instant Love; and Knights & Emeralds.
